N2 - This paper employs regression discontinuity design (RDD) to scrutinize the influence of air pollution on innovation and entrepreneurship and further explores the underlying mechanisms. The findings indicate that: First, air pollution reduces urban innovation and entrepreneurship. Specifically, a 1% increase in PM2.5 concentration is associated with a decrease of 0.904% in the innovation and entrepreneurship index. Second, all entrepreneurship indicators and innovation metrics are susceptible to air pollution. For innovation in particular, the negative impact on invention patents, a form of substantive innovation, is relatively small. Third, the study further identifies key mechanisms through which air pollution impedes innovation and entrepreneurship, including physical discomfort, weakened social networks, and reduced interpersonal trust. Fourth, sectoral analyses indicate that the negative impact is more pronounced in knowledge-intensive industries. This study highlights the importance of air-pollution control for sustainable economic development.
